EVANSTON, Ill. -- Seniors Sarah Albrecht (Braintree, Mass./Thayer Academy) of lacrosse and Jon Mikrut (Wauconda, Ill./Carmel) of baseball have been named this week's Northwestern Hilton Garden Inn Athletes of the Week.

Albrecht was Northwestern's leading scorer her freshman year, during the Wildcats' inaugural season back as a varsity program. She was NU's fifth-leading scorer this season, but Sunday against Princeton she proved that she still has the scoring touch when it is needed.

Albrecht scored a game-high four goals, including two unassisted, as the 'Cats knocked off the Tigers to advance to the NCAA Championship semifinal round.

Mikrut, the shortstop, was NU's hottest hitter last week. The senior hit .421 (8-for-19) and knocked out two home runs and a double on his way to a team-high seven RBI in five games.

Over the last 13 games, Mikrut has raised his average 57 points and now is second on the team with 34 RBI.
